Note
"A careful perusal of the following is commended to all who feel an interest in the elevation of the white as well as colored race. It is very clear exhibition of the condition of the mass of the white population in the Slave States. Mr. Weston, the author, was for some time the editor of 'The Age', the leading Democratic paper in the State of Maine."
